In 2018, Cherrystone organized an auction in New York City. The lot in this auction had at least 1000 specimens for its sale. This sale consists of highly assorted high-quality stamps and covers, this auction features the stock of Broadway stamp Company started in 1931 by Max Sage. One of the highlights of this sale is the first Russian telegraph stamp issued in 1866 with 12 perforations.
The auction house had declared these stamps ‘Unused with full original gum, hinge, remnants, well cantered with intact perforation on all sides, signed Bernichon, Paris, etc very fine. There are about 10 of 1866 20k black, red-brown recorded most plagued by small defects. They started their bid for 20,000 US dollars.
